NWA Hard Times 2 Set For December

NWA’s next super-card is set for Atlanta, Georgia

After the success of the recent NWA 73rd Anniversary Show, Billy Corgan has announced NWA Hard Times 2 is set for December 4.

Corgan made the announcement on Busted Open Radio, adding that the event will take place at GPB Studios in Atlanta, Georgia, and will air on Fite TV.

The first Hard Times event was held in the same building on January 24 2020, main evented by Ricky Starks defeating Trevor Murdoch for the NWA World Television Championship.

No matches have been announced yet for Hard Times 2’s card, but it is expected that new NWA World’s Heavyweight Champion Trevor Murdoch will be in action. You can imagine there will be a heavy presence from NWA’s women’s division, after the success of the recent all-women EmPowerrr show.

The pay-per-view name is in homage to former three-time NWA World’s Heavyweight Champion Dusty Rhodes, whose ‘hard times’ promo in 1985 is still regarded as one of the finest in pro wrestling history.
